Area formula of obtuse triangle :
Area of obtuse triangle = ½ × b × h
where b --> base of triangle
h ---> height of triangle.
The area of a triangle can also be found using Heron's formula.
A = √(S(S-a)(S-b)(S-c)),
where s is half the perimeter of the triangle and a, b, c are the three sides of the triangle.
the perimeter of the triangle = a + b + c cm then
S = (a + b + c)/2
